This project is fun and functional. You take a Jazzy Glass & resin appliqué and model with an Amazing New Clay called QuicCure Clay from Ranger Ink to create a beautiful geode look. Thank you! J

Do you have a video for making the resin center?
@ArtfulElements2 жыл бұрын
I don’t . However I have one for the Jazzy glass air plant holder. You sketch out your stone shape lay down the clear vinyl. Then follow the same steps for the holder but using the geode pattern. It’s just a donut of JG and or fusion flake and uv resin. Hope this helps. I also make angel wings.
